| #pragma once |
| |
| #include <string> |
| #include <tuple> |
| #include <vector> |
| |
| #include <fruit/fruit.h> |
| |
| namespace cuttlefish { |
| |
| class DiagnosticInformation { |
| public: |
| virtual ~DiagnosticInformation(); |
| virtual std::vector<std::string> Diagnostics() const = 0; |
| |
| static void PrintAll(const std::vector<DiagnosticInformation*>&); |
| }; |
| |
| template <auto Fn, typename R, typename... Args> |
| class DiagnosticInformationFn : public DiagnosticInformation { |
| public: |
| INJECT(DiagnosticInformationFn(Args... args)) |
| : args_(std::forward_as_tuple(args...)) {} |
| |
| std::vector<std::string> Diagnostics() const override { |
| if constexpr (std::is_same_v<R, std::vector<std::string>>) { |
| return std::apply(Fn, args_); |
| } else if constexpr (std::is_same_v<R, std::string>) { |
| return {std::apply(Fn, args_)}; |
| } else { |
| static_assert(false, "Unexpected AutoDiagnostic return type"); |
| } |
| } |
| |
| private: |
| std::tuple<Args...> args_; |
| }; |
| |
| template <auto Fn1, typename Fn2> |
| struct DiagnosticInformationFnImpl; |
| |
| template <auto Fn, typename R, typename... Args> |
| struct DiagnosticInformationFnImpl<Fn, R (*)(Args...)> { |
| using Type = DiagnosticInformationFn<Fn, R, Args...>; |
| |
| static fruit::Component< |
| fruit::Required<typename std::remove_reference_t<Args>...>, Type> |
| Component() { |
| return fruit::createComponent() |
| .template addMultibinding<DiagnosticInformation, Type>(); |
| } |
| }; |
| |
| template <auto Fn> |
| using AutoDiagnostic = DiagnosticInformationFnImpl<Fn, decltype(Fn)>; |
| |
| } // namespace cuttlefish |
